What is a Nearshore Development Team?

A nearshore development team comprises skilled professionals located in countries that are geographically close to the company’s base, typically within the same or a nearby time zone. This proximity is what differentiates nearshore outsourcing from the more traditional offshore outsourcing, where the partner company is often in a distant country, leading to significant time zone differences.

Why Should You Consider a Nearshore Development Team?

Nearshore development teams offer several advantages that make them an appealing choice for businesses. These teams bring cultural similarities, easier and more effective communication, and the ability to coordinate in real-time without the challenges posed by significant time differences. Additionally, the close geographical location reduces travel costs and facilitates more frequent face-to-face meetings when necessary.

Cost Efficiency

One of the most compelling reasons companies opt for nearshore development teams is the potential for significant cost savings. Nearshoring allows companies to tap into markets where labor costs are lower than in their home country, without compromising on the quality of work. The cost savings extend beyond salaries to include benefits, infrastructure, and overheads. This approach enables businesses to maintain a high standard of output while staying within budget.

Time Zone Compatibility

Working with a team within the same or a similar time zone offers substantial benefits, particularly in terms of communication and collaboration. Real-time interaction becomes feasible, allowing teams to address issues, provide feedback, and make decisions without the delays commonly associated with offshore outsourcing. This compatibility is crucial for projects with tight deadlines or those requiring constant interaction between teams.

Cultural Compatibility

Cultural alignment between the nearshore team and the company’s in-house team can greatly enhance the working relationship. Similar cultural backgrounds often lead to smoother communication, a better understanding of work ethics, and a reduction in the likelihood of misunderstandings. This cultural compatibility also fosters a more collaborative and cohesive team environment, which is essential for long-term projects.

Access to Specialized Talent

Nearshoring provides access to a broader talent pool, including professionals with specialized skills that may not be available locally. This is particularly beneficial for companies in industries such as technology, where the demand for niche expertise is high. By partnering with a nearshore team, businesses can quickly fill skill gaps, enhance their technical capabilities, and bring innovative solutions to market faster.
